> Well, smbmount is a process that runs until you umount the share.
> This seems like normal behavior.

It's a daemon. When you start a daemon you're supposed to get
your prompt back, along with an exit code indicating whether
the daemon started well or not. Getting your prompt hijacked
by a daemon is not normal behaviour.
